In our newly established General Plan for White City, there is a vision statement that best describes why I want to be on the council:
"White City is a safe, affordable, close-knit, family-oriented, and unique community with access to amenities that meet the diverse needs of its residents."
I want to help ensure this is how people describe White City. This plan outlines what needs we have and I can help ensure we plan out milestones to get there. This includes repairing current roads and sidewalks, adding sidewalks where they are needed, and improving access to our trails and parks.
Care, Appreciate, Inform
3 values I follow in work and life are Care, Appreciate, and Inform. I intend to follow these as a Council member.
- Our residents need to know that White City cares about them - our interests, homes, families, and safety.
- Our residents need to feel appreciated, that our contributions are meaningful, and appreciate the benefits of living in White City provides them.
- Our residents need to be better informed about what is happening in White City, what challenges we are facing, and the opportunities available to us in the community.
